    Abstract: Methods and systems for detecting systemwide service issues by using anomaly localization. In an example, a method includes receiving time-series monitoring data for multiple services, the time-series monitoring data including multiple dimensions and an error metric; for the monitoring data from each service, evaluating scopes within the monitoring data based on an objective function for a time-series of the error metric to identify at least one anomalous scope, each scope including at least one dimension and a value for the dimension; based on evaluating the scopes, generating a ranked list of scopes for each service based on objective function scores for the scopes; correlating the ranked lists of scopes across the multiple services to identify a cross-service anomaly; and generating an alert for the services based on the cross-service anomaly, the alert indicating at least one scope as a potential root cause for the cross-service anomaly.

    Abstract: A voltage source converter having first and second DC terminals for connection to a DC network is provided. The voltage source converter includes at least one converter limb that extends between the first and second DC terminals and first and second limb portions that are separated by a respective AC terminal for connection to a corresponding phase of an AC network. Each limb portion includes a chain-link converter which is defined by a plurality of series-connected switching modules which operate in combination to provide a stepped variable voltage source. The voltage source converter includes a control apparatus configured to coordinate operation of the chain-link converters to cause an exchange of power between the DC and AC networks, evaluate the performance of one of the pluralities of series-connected switching modules, and modify the operation of the respective chain-link converter when the performance becomes degraded to a predetermined amount.

    Abstract: In the field of high voltage direct current (HVDC) transmission, a voltage source converter comprises first and second DC terminals that are for connection to a DC network. The voltage source converter also includes at least one converter limb. The or each converter limb extends between the first and second DC terminals and includes first and second limb portions that are separated by a respective AC terminal for connection to a corresponding phase of an AC network. Each first limb portion extends between the first DC terminal and a corresponding AC terminal, and each second limb portion extends between the second DC terminal and the corresponding AC terminal. Each limb portion includes a respective chain-link converter which is defined by a plurality of series-connected switching modules which are operable in combination to provide a stepped variable voltage source.

    Abstract: A voltage source converter for interconnecting first and second electrical networks, including first and second terminals for connection to the first electrical network, and a primary converter limb extending between the first and second terminals including first and second primary limb portions separated by a third terminal connectable to the second electrical network. The converter further including a second chain-link converter connected to the third terminal and a control unit configured to selectively operate one or more chain-link modules to generate a discontinuous pulse width modulation voltage waveform. The converter further including a controller configured to selectively operate each chain-link converter to control the configuration of a discontinuous pulse width modulation voltage waveform at the third terminal.

    Abstract: A synthetic test circuit, for performing an electrical test on a device under test, is provided. The circuit includes a terminal connectable to the device under test; a voltage injection circuit-operably connected to the terminal, the voltage injection circuit including a voltage source, the voltage source including a chain-link converter, the chain-link converter including a plurality of modules, each module including a plurality of module switches connected with at least one energy storage device; and a controller-configured to operate each module of the voltage injection circuit to selectively bypass the or each corresponding energy storage device and insert the or each corresponding energy storage device into the chain-link converter so as to generate a voltage across the chain-link converter and thereby operate the voltage injection circuit to inject a unidirectional voltage waveform into the device under test.

    Abstract: A method is provided for controlling a converter including at least one converter limb corresponding to a respective phase of the converter, the or each converter limb extending between first and second DC terminals and including first and second limb portions separated by an AC terminal, each limb portion including a converter arm, at least one of the limb portions including at least one director arm, the or each director arm including a director switch. The method comprises the steps of obtaining a respective AC current demand phase waveform for the or each converter limb, and a DC current demand, both of which the or each converter limb is required to track; determining a limb portion current; timing the current ramp profile of the determined director arm current for the director arm or the one of the director arms; and providing a limb portion voltage source for each limb portion.
